It's good for what it is- a place to grab a quick drink or lunch. They always have good and healthy to-go options: sushi, salads, sandwiches. The stuff are usually in the back, but they'll see you quickly enough and come out to serve you. Service is usually pretty quick and easy.

The drinks can be quite hit and miss but being able to use Flex dollars (meal plan credits) is definitely a plus for college students. The drink assortment is pretty solid but the wait times can get quite long due to the high amount of traffic this place can get at times.
